Taking place over the weekend of the 7th – 8th June 2013 The Return of Colmcille will celebrate both the iconic and fascinating figure of Saint Colmcille and also the City of Derry~Londonderry and its people.
Referencing Derry~Londonderry’s rich heritage and past but very much rooted in the present, The Return of Colmcille is a story told by the people and will involve a cast of hundreds in the telling. This ambitious weekend-long celebration will be written by award winning author and screen writer Frank Cottrell Boyce, whose most recent work includes the London 2012 Olympic Games Opening Ceremony, and produced by internationally renowned arts organisation Walk the Plank whose credits include the Liverpool 08 European Capital of Culture Opening and Closing Ceremonies, and the Turku 2011 European Capital of Culture Opening Ceremony. The Return of Colmcille is set to be a major highlight of the City of Culture 2013 programme and a unique opportunity to present an alternative and inspiring view of the City.
